An object is launched at 19.6 meters per second from a 58.8 m tall platform. The equation for the object’s height h at time t seconds after launch is: h(t) = ‐4.9t2 + 19.6t + 58.8. After how many seconds does the object land?

when the object lands, the height is 0

0 = -4.9t^2 + 19.6t + 58.8
0 = -4.9(t^2 - 4t - 12)
0 = (t - 6)(t + 2)

t - 6 = 0
t = 6

t + 2 = 0
t = -2....cant be this one because it is negative

ur answer is 6 seconds
